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
15 дек 2024, 14:25

Работа с таблицей

Автор Амал, 11 июн 2017, 14:13

0 Пользователей и 1 гость просматривают эту тему.

Амал

Подскажите пожалуйста ответ на такой вопрос. Во внешней обработке создаю ВПФ. Мне нужно из таблицы документа выбрать строчку с конкретным наименованием. К примеру: в столбце "наименование" есть ряд элементов с перечислением их свойств. Мне нужен один конкретный элемент, если он там есть, то следует взять его свойства, а если нет, то поле остаётся пустым. Как это можно реализовать?

Я пишу такое условие, чтобы заполнить параметры моей ВПФ (Область2):

Для Каждого Строчка ИЗ Документ.ИмяТаблицы Цикл

Область2.Параметры.ИмяПараметра = Строчка.Наименование;

КонецЦикла;


И в параметр забивается название ИМЕННО последнего элемента в столбце "наименование" (допустим там есть: 1рыба, 2кошка, 3собака, то в таблице я получу - собака). В чём ошибка?

alexandr_ll

Цитата: Амал от 11 июн 2017, 14:13
Подскажите пожалуйста ответ на такой вопрос. Во внешней обработке создаю ВПФ. Мне нужно из таблицы документа выбрать строчку с конкретным наименованием. К примеру: в столбце "наименование" есть ряд элементов с перечислением их свойств. Мне нужен один конкретный элемент, если он там есть, то следует взять его свойства, а если нет, то поле остаётся пустым. Как это можно реализовать?

Я пишу такое условие, чтобы заполнить параметры моей ВПФ (Область2):

Для Каждого Строчка ИЗ Документ.ИмяТаблицы Цикл

Область2.Параметры.ИмяПараметра = Строчка.Наименование;

КонецЦикла;


И в параметр забивается название ИМЕННО последнего элемента в столбце "наименование" (допустим там есть: 1рыба, 2кошка, 3собака, то в таблице я получу - собака). В чём ошибка?
В приведенном фрагменте нет никакого условия. Условие должно начинаться с "Если" и далее идти сравнение

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ск